Types of Cart Batteries Available Near Me
When it comes to choosing the right battery for your cart, understanding the different types available is crucial for making an informed decision. Cart batteries come in various types, each with its unique features, benefits, and uses. Here, we’ll explore the most common types of cart batteries to help you find the perfect one for your needs.
The primary types of cart batteries are lead-acid, lithium-ion, and AGM (Absorbent Glass Mat) batteries. Each type has its strengths and weaknesses, making them suitable for specific applications.
Lead-Acid Batteries
Lead-acid batteries are the oldest and most widely used type of cart battery. They are reliable, affordable, and easy to maintain. Lead-acid batteries use a lead plate with sulfuric acid as the electrolyte, generating electricity when a chemical reaction occurs between the plate and the acid.
Here are some key features of lead-acid batteries:
- High starting power, making them suitable for vehicles that require a boost
- Affordable upfront cost compared to other types of batteries
- Widely available and easily sourced
- Can be recycled and reused
Lithium-Ion Batteries
Lithium-ion batteries are a more modern and efficient type of cart battery. They offer higher energy density, longer lifespan, and faster charging times compared to lead-acid batteries. Lithium-ion batteries use lithium ions as the electrolyte, stored in a lithium-ion cathode.
Here are some key features of lithium-ion batteries:
- Higher energy density, resulting in longer run times and improved performance
- Longer lifespan, with some batteries lasting up to 10 years or more
- Faster charging times, making them suitable for heavy-duty applications
- Lightweight, reducing the overall weight of the cart
AGM Batteries
AGM batteries combine the benefits of lead-acid and sealed batteries. They use a thin, porous separator to absorb spills, preventing acid buildup and reducing maintenance. AGM batteries offer improved performance, reliability, and durability compared to traditional lead-acid batteries.
Here are some key features of AGM batteries:
- Improved starting power and faster cranking times
- High discharge rates, making them suitable for heavy-duty applications
- Reduced water consumption and maintenance
- Longer lifespan, with some batteries lasting up to 10 years or more

Safety Precautions When Working with Cart Batteries Near Me
When handling and maintaining cart batteries near me, it’s essential to take necessary safety precautions to prevent accidents and injuries. Cart batteries contain high-voltage and high-capacity cells that can cause serious harm if not handled properly.
Table: Safety Measures for Cart Batteries
| Safety Measure | Potential Hazard | Prevention Method | Example Prevention |
|---|---|---|---|
| Avoid Short Circuits | Causes Fire or Explosion | Handle Batteries with Insulated Tools | Use Plastic or Rubber Insulated Wrenches to Disconnect Batteries |
| Prevent Battery Mixing | Causes Reduced Performance or Explosion | Match Battery Types and Voltages | Verify Battery Specifications before Connecting Them |
| Handle with Care | Causes Physical Injury | Wear Protective Gear | Wear Gloves, Safety Glasses, and a Face Mask while Handling Batteries |
Precautions for Maintenance and Handling
When performing maintenance or repairs on cart batteries, follow these guidelines to ensure a safe working environment.
* Wear protective gear such as gloves, safety glasses, and a face mask to prevent physical injury and exposure to chemicals.
* Use insulated tools to prevent electrical shock and short circuits.
* Avoid mixing different types and voltages of batteries to prevent reduced performance or explosion.
* Disconnect batteries before performing maintenance or repairs to prevent accidental electrical shock or short circuits.
* Keep the work area well-ventilated to prevent inhalation of toxic fumes or gases.
* Follow proper disposal procedures for old or damaged batteries to prevent environmental hazards.
Storage and Transportation
When storing or transporting cart batteries, follow these guidelines to prevent accidents and injuries:
* Store batteries in a dry, cool, and well-ventilated area away from children and pets.
* Use protective cases or containers to prevent damage and exposure to environmental elements.
* Label batteries with their specifications and handling instructions to prevent misidentification and misuse.
* Transport batteries in a secure and upright position to prevent movement and vibration.
* Follow local regulations and guidelines for transporting hazardous materials.
Disposal and Recycling
When disposing of cart batteries, follow these guidelines to prevent environmental hazards and ensure responsible recycling:
* Discharge batteries fully before disposing of them.
* Recycle batteries through authorized facilities or programs.
* Avoid mixing different types and voltages of batteries in the same container.
* Label batteries with their specifications and handling instructions to prevent misidentification and misuse.
* Follow local regulations and guidelines for disposing of hazardous materials.

Best Practices for Maintaining Cart Batteries Near Me
Regular maintenance is essential to prolong the lifespan of cart batteries near me and optimize their performance. By following these best practices, you can ensure that your cart battery lasts longer, performs better, and provides the desired output.
Charging and Discharging Procedures
Proper charging and discharging procedures are crucial to maintaining the health of your cart battery. Make sure to charge your battery according to the manufacturer’s instructions, and avoid overcharging, which can cause damage and reduce the battery’s lifespan.
- Charge your battery in a well-ventilated area, away from flammable materials.
- Avoid overcharging by following the manufacturer’s recommended charging time and voltage.
- Keep the battery terminals clean and free of corrosion.
- Monitor the battery’s state of charge and discharge it regularly to prevent deep discharge.
Inspecting and Testing the Battery
Regular inspections and testing can help identify potential issues and prevent unexpected failures. Use a multimeter to check the battery’s voltage, and inspect the terminals, cables, and connections for signs of wear or damage.
| Test or Inspection | Description |
|---|---|
| Visual Inspection | Look for signs of wear, damage, or corrosion on the battery terminals, cables, and connections. |
| Voltage Check | Use a multimeter to measure the battery’s voltage and ensure it’s within the manufacturer’s specified range. |
| Terminal and Cable Inspection | Inspect the terminals and cables for signs of wear, damage, or corrosion. |
Safety Precautions
When working with cart batteries near me, always follow proper safety precautions to avoid injury or damage. Wear protective gear, such as gloves and safety glasses, and work in a well-ventilated area to prevent the buildup of explosive gases.
- Wear protective gear, including gloves and safety glasses, when working with batteries.
- Work in a well-ventilated area to prevent the buildup of explosive gases.
- Avoid short circuits by keeping the terminals clean and free of corrosion.
- Use a battery maintainer or charger specifically designed for cart batteries.
